Elsmere is a town located in New Castle County, Delaware. Elsmere has a 2025 population of 6,112. Elsmere is currently declining at a rate of -0.36% annually and its population has decreased by -1.8%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 6,224 in 2020.
The average household income in Elsmere is $83,941 with a poverty rate of 18.82%.The median age in Elsmere is 33.6 years: 34 years for males, and 33.3 years for females.

The racial composition of Elsmere includes 57.31% White, 16.71% Black or African American, 11.46% other race, and smaller percentages for Native American, Asian and multiracial populations.
Race | Population | Percentage (of total) |
---|---|---|
White | 3,547 | 57.31% |
Black or African American | 1,034 | 16.71% |
Two or more races | 827 | 13.36% |
Other race | 709 | 11.46% |
Native American | 39 | 0.63% |
Asian | 33 | 0.53% |

Elsmere's average per capita income is $41,701. Household income levels show a median of $76,378. The poverty rate stands at 18.82%.
Name | Median | Mean |
---|---|---|
Married Families | $108,542 | - |
Families | $84,873 | $85,567 |
Households | $76,378 | $83,941 |
Non Families | $46,587 | $67,854 |
